Generate resourceDescribe the food groups, including recommended portions to eat from each food group.
Generate resourceIdentify effective personal health strategies that reduce illness and injury (e.g., adequate sleep, ergonomics, sun safety, handwashing, hearing protection, and toothbrushing and tooth flossing).
Generate resourceIdentify personal hygiene practices and health and safety issues related to puberty (e.g., showering, use of sanitary products, deodorant, and athletic supporters).
Generate resourceIdentify physical, academic, mental, and social benefits of regular physical activity.
Generate resourceExplain the structure, function, and major parts of the human reproductive system.
Generate resourceIdentify the physical, social, and emotional changes that occur during puberty.
Generate resourceDefine sexually transmitted diseases (STDs), including human immunodeficiency virus (HIV) and acquired immunodeficiency syndrome (AIDS).
Generate resourceExplain why some food groups have a greater number of recommended portions than other food groups.
Generate resourceDefine life-threatening situations (e.g., heart attacks, asthma attacks, poisonings).
Generate resourceRecognize that there are individual differences in growth and development, physical appearance, and gender roles.
Generate resourceDifferentiate between more-nutritious and less-nutritious beverages and snacks.
Generate resourceExplain that all individuals have a responsibility to protect and preserve the environment.
Generate resourceRecognize that friendship, attraction, and affection can be expressed in different ways.
Generate resourceDescribe the benefits of eating a nutritionally balanced diet consistent with current research-based dietary guidelines.
Generate resourceExplain that puberty and physical development can vary considerably and still be normal.
Generate resourceExplain how good health is influenced by healthy eating and being physically active.
Generate resourceExplain how culture, media, and other factors influence perceptions about body image, gender roles, and attractiveness.
Generate resourceDescribe internal and external influences that affect food choices and physical activity.
Generate resourceIdentify internal and external influences that affect personal health practices.
Generate resourceDescribe the influence of advertising and marketing techniques on food and beverage choices.
Generate resourceRecognize parents, guardians, and other trusted adults as resources for information about puberty.
Generate resourceIdentify sources of valid information about personal health products and services.
Generate resourceDifferentiate between reliable and unreliable sources of information about puberty.
Generate resourceIdentify individuals who can assist with health-related issues and potentially life-threatening health conditions (e.g., asthma episodes or seizures).
Generate resourceUse effective communication skills to discuss with parents, guardians, and other trusted adults the changes that occur during puberty.
Generate resourceUse communication skills to deal effectively with influences from peers and media regarding food choices and physical activity.
Generate resourcePractice effective communication skills to seek help for health-related problems or emergencies.
Generate resourceUse healthy and respectful ways to express friendship, attraction, and affection.
Generate resourceUse a decision-making process to determine personal choices that promote personal, environmental, and community health.
Generate resourceAnalyze why it is safe to be a friend to someone who is living with HIV or AIDS.
Generate resourceUse a decision-making process to determine activities that increase physical fitness.
Generate resourceCompare personal eating and physical activity patterns with current age-appropriate guidelines.
Generate resourceEngage in behaviors that promote healthy growth and development during puberty
Generate resourceIdentify ways to choose healthy snacks based on current research-based guidelines.
Generate resourceDescribe ways people can protect themselves against serious bloodborne communicable diseases.
Generate resourceDemonstrate how to prepare a healthy meal or snack using sanitary food preparation and storage practices.
Generate resourceEncourage and promote healthy eating and increased physical activity opportunities at school and in the community.
